Lai Chau Discovery of the Region of Thousands of Peaks

Introduction:
Lai Chau is a beautiful area with a special topography ideally suited for trekking: A large plateau at 1000 m above sea level, surrounded by thousands of  magnificent limestone pics and inhabited by a large minority community: Lao, Lu, Nhang, Hmong and Dao. A by walking to visit their villages in the few days, we'll take our time to admire the  unique landscape in this part of Upper Tonkin and traditional values offered by the mountain tribes  . By the transition to Sapa after the trekking  in Lai Chau, you can make another discovery of a famous region  for its natural beauty and moeus and customs of other mountain tribes of Sapa: Black Hmong and Red Dao.

Itinerary in details:

Day 1: Ha  Noi- Lao Cai:

Meet your  Green Trail Tours guide and departure to the rail way station. Departure by train at night in comfortable cabins with softs beds

Day 2: Lao Cai - Lai Chau:
 Arrive at Lao Cai in the early morning. Depart for Lai Chau. The road is beautiful, lined with magnificent mountains covered with lush vegetation and rice terraces. We go up to Sapa for breakfast and then again on the way to Lai Chau. In  Tram Ton pass , the Road reach its peak over 2000 m elevation and provides a magnificent view of the summit Fansiipang (the highest in Indochina 3143 m). Down way gently towards the valley of Binh Lu then around noon, we arrive at our hotel in Lai Chau. After lunch, we take a walk in 3 hours to discoversomes villages  near Lai Chau, inhabited by the Hmong. Nice meetings in villages hidden in the hills. Overnight at hotel

Day 3: Lai Chau - Trekking

The day is devoted to our work in 5 hours to explore tribal Hmong, Dao, Nhang in a beautiful region with impressive landscapes. Many picton sharp bristling on the set of rustic villages and property nestled at the foot of the rocks ... Picnic. Then back to our hotel

Day 4: Lai Chau - Trekking

We start in the high mountains todiscover of the Hmong area. The latter settled in the mountains above more than 800 m, live burn cultivation and leading to some extent their traditional lifestyle: nomadic. Wevisit   during our trek somes  villages covered stubble, completely lost in the jungle and a population that lives far away from modernity. To 4 hours in the afternoon, we finish our walk by a gentle descent .. Overnight at hotel

Day 5: Lai Chau - Trekking - Sapa

The day is easier with just 3 hours of walking in the morning. We walk on the flat to join the Hmong villages in the valley and then to meet Dao peoples in   beautiful clothes. Back to our bus and transfer to  Sapa in the afternoon. Overnight at hotel in Sapa.

Day 6: Sapa - Trekking - Ma Tra - Ta Phin - Sapa:

Free time for the morning. After lunch, we go trekking on paths to explore off the beaten track somes villages near Sapa. The road passes through areas inhabited by the blacks Hmong  who grow their rice in the rice terraces located on the edge of our path. We will end our trek to a village called Ta Phin inhabited by the Red Dao fonr their crafts of good quality. Back to Sapa. Night in hotel

Day 7: Sapa - Trekking - Lao Chai - Ta Van:

You first need to sneak through the market and leave behind the busy city. After a few minutes you are on a downhill road in the village of Y Ling Ho. . You'll also enjoy the spectacular scenery while walking along a narrow river. You get to Lao Chai village of Black Hmong, where you can take a rest while you are served lunch nearby river. After lunch, you head Muong Hoa valley. You will pass through Lao Chai village of Black Hmong and then Tavan village of Giay minority by following a very popular trekking route. Overnight in local house of Giay minority. You can stroll to enjoy the view over the valley and bathe in the nearby river

Day 8: Ta Van - Trekking - Su Pan:

After breakfast, you begin today's trek, which is mostly uphill until lunchtime. Every time you stop for a break, you can enjoy views of the valley. Before noon, we stop again at a nice place for lunch. We return to our hotel in Sapa. Free times after noon.

Day 9: Sapa - Ham Rong - Cat Cat - Lao Cai

We visit the Cat Cat village inhabited by Black Hmong in the morning and afternoon, climb on Mount Ham Rong which gives a beautiful view over the town of Sapa. Departure to Lao Cai late afternoon for the station. Departure by night train to Ha Noi

Day 10: Ha Noi

Arrive in Ha Noi. Tranfer to your hotel.
